Developing Personal Strategies for Coping with Corporate Pressure

2023-12-25 02:06:14

In the fast-paced and demanding world of corporate environments, it is crucial for individuals to develop effective strategies for coping with the pressures that come with their roles. The ability to manage stress, maintain work-life balance, and preserve mental well-being is essential for long-term success and satisfaction. This blog post explores the importance of developing personal coping strategies and offers practical tips on how to navigate and thrive in the face of corporate pressure.

Section 1: Understanding Corporate Pressure

1.1 Recognizing the Impact of Corporate Pressure

Corporate pressure refers to the stress, expectations, and demands that arise from the competitive nature of the corporate world. It can manifest in various forms, such as tight deadlines, high workload, performance expectations, and the need to constantly adapt to change. Understanding the impact of corporate pressure is the first step in developing effective coping strategies.

1.2 Identifying Personal Triggers

Each individual may have unique triggers that contribute to their experience of corporate pressure. It could be a fear of failure, perfectionism, a need for constant validation, or an inability to set boundaries. Identifying these triggers is crucial in order to address them and develop personalized coping mechanisms.

Section 2: Building Resilience

2.1 Cultivating a Growth Mindset

A growth mindset is the belief that challenges and setbacks are opportunities for learning and growth. Cultivating a growth mindset allows individuals to view corporate pressure as a chance to develop new skills, learn from mistakes, and thrive in the face of adversity. Embracing challenges with a positive attitude can significantly enhance resilience.

2.2 Practicing Self-Care

Self-care is essential for maintaining mental and emotional well-being. Engaging in activities that promote relaxation, such as exercise, meditation, or hobbies, helps individuals recharge and manage stress. Setting boundaries, prioritizing restful sleep, and maintaining a healthy work-life balance are crucial aspects of self-care that contribute to resilience in the face of corporate pressure.

Section 3: Effective Time Management

3.1 Prioritizing and Planning

Effective time management is a key skill for coping with corporate pressure. Prioritizing tasks, setting realistic goals, and breaking them down into manageable steps can help individuals stay organized and focused. Planning ahead and allocating time for important activities allows individuals to maintain control over their workload and reduce stress.

3.2 Delegating and Seeking Support

Recognizing when to delegate tasks and seeking support from colleagues or team members can alleviate the burden of excessive workload. Effective delegation not only reduces stress but also fosters collaboration and empowers others to contribute their skills and expertise. Building a support network within the corporate environment provides a valuable resource for sharing ideas, seeking advice, and finding encouragement.

Section 4: Developing Emotional Intelligence

4.1 Understanding and Managing Emotions

Emotional intelligence involves recognizing, understanding, and managing one’s own emotions and the emotions of others. Developing emotional intelligence allows individuals to navigate interpersonal dynamics, resolve conflicts, and respond effectively to challenging situations. By understanding their emotional triggers and employing strategies such as deep breathing or taking a step back, individuals can regulate their emotions and make more thoughtful decisions.

4.2 Practicing Effective Communication

Clear and open communication is essential for managing corporate pressure. Expressing concerns, seeking feedback, and setting realistic expectations with colleagues and superiors can foster a supportive work environment. Effective communication also involves active listening and empathizing with others, which helps build strong relationships and facilitates collaboration.

Conclusion

Developing personal coping strategies is vital for navigating the pressures of the corporate world. By understanding the impact of corporate pressure, identifying personal triggers, and building resilience through a growth mindset and self-care practices, individuals can effectively manage stress and maintain their well-being. Additionally, effective time management, delegation, and emotional intelligence contribute to successful coping strategies. By implementing these strategies, individuals can not only survive but thrive in the face of corporate pressure, leading to long-term success and fulfillment in their professional lives.
